I am a fully qualified Integrative Counsellor with a Master of Arts from the University of Roehampton. This means that I have been trained in three different therapeutic models; Humanistic, CBT and the Psychodynamic approach, allowing me to tailor the way in which I work to best meet the needs of my client.

I offer face to face sessions, either at the Nautilus Rooms or I provide walk and talk sessions at a handful of rural locations in and around the Totnes/Ashburton area. 

At the heart of my practice is the emphasis I place on the therapeutic relationship and our sessions together will be a collaborative process of self exploration where warmth, understanding and empathy provide the basis of my work.

The concept of approaching a stranger and exploring your innermost feelings and emotions can feel very alien but therapy can provide a safe and facilitated space to explore yourself without judgement. Whether you are dealing with relationship issues, the loss of a loved one, coping with anxiety, depression or stress, therapy can help you take a step back and explore your emotions in a safe and contained way.

My role as a therapist is to create a space and relationship in which you feel able to openly explore and reflect upon your emotions. By using my expertise this will enable us to find a path forwards which feels right for you as an individual.
